Taxonomy & naming
Rhytiodus elongatus was described by the Austrian ichthyologist Franz Steindachner in 1908, originally as Leporinus elongatus. It was later transferred to Rhytiodus, a small genus of headstanders within the family Anostomidae (order Characiformes) that the Catalog of Fishes (Eschmeyer, California Academy of Sciences) recognises as the current valid placement for the species. The historical Leporinus combination still turns up in older literature and in some genetic and fisheries papers discussing economically important characins of the Paraná and La Plata basins, so readers may encounter both names depending on the source's age.
Anostomidae is a family defined largely by its head-down, oblique grazing posture — the family name itself references the upturned mouth many members share — and Rhytiodus is one of several genera in that family, alongside Leporinus, Leporellus and Anostomus, that share this distinctive feeding stance. As with much of this family, taxonomic revisions have moved species between genera more than once, and the current Rhytiodus placement should be treated as the standing valid combination per Catalog of Fishes rather than a fixed, uncontested fact.
Morphology
True to its species name, Rhytiodus elongatus has a notably elongated, torpedo-shaped body compared to the deeper-bodied Leporinus species it is sometimes confused with historically. A measured museum specimen (MZUSP 87883, from the Rio Pardo) reached 6 in standard length, consistent with an adult size in the range of roughly 6 in SL — modest for the family, and far short of the sizes some of its Anostomidae relatives attain. FishBase does not give a confirmed maximum length for this species specifically, though a close congener, Rhytiodus argenteofuscus, is recorded at around 12.5 in, so some individuals of R. elongatus may run larger than the single measured specimen suggests.
Like other Rhytiodus and Leporinus species, it has a slightly subterminal, oblique mouth suited to grazing at an angle rather than a forward-facing predatory mouth, and a streamlined, laterally compact body built for steady cruising over algae-covered surfaces rather than bursts of predatory speed.
Habitat
FishBase places Rhytiodus elongatus in the Purus River basin of Brazil, a major Amazon tributary, describing the species as freshwater and benthopelagic — occupying the water column near the bottom rather than lying flat on the substrate or ranging into open water. A separate genetic study references the historical name "Leporinus elongatus" as an economically important species in the Paraná and La Plata river basins, a considerably different part of South America from the Purus; whether this reflects a genuinely wide range, a taxonomic mix-up with a similarly named species, or simply patchy sampling of the true distribution is not resolved in the available sources, and this account is deliberately non-committal about the full extent of its range.
FishBase also describes the species as subtropical, which fits the cooler-running Paraná connection better than a purely equatorial Amazon distribution. Given the data gaps, the safest statement is that this is a South American riverine characin associated with vegetated, weedy stretches of larger river systems, and specific water-body data for this species should be treated as provisional pending better-resolved distribution records.
Feeding
Rhytiodus elongatus is a grazer in the classic headstander mould: FishBase assigns it a trophic level of about 2.2, placing it firmly among the herbivorous members of the family. In the wild it almost certainly grazes algae, biofilm and aufwuchs from submerged wood, rocks and vegetation in its characteristic head-down, oblique posture, likely supplementing this with small invertebrates picked up incidentally while grazing, as is typical for the genus.
In the aquarium, a Rhytiodus should be fed primarily on vegetable matter — blanched vegetables, spirulina-based foods, algae wafers and quality herbivore pellets — with occasional protein such as small invertebrate foods offered sparingly. As with related Leporinus and Anostomus species, a diet too heavy in protein or too light in fibre is best avoided for long-term condition, though specific feeding studies for this species are not available.

In the aquarium
Rhytiodus elongatus is not a well-established aquarium fish, and hard husbandry data for the species specifically are scarce. Based on its modest measured size (around 6 in SL) and its grazing lifestyle, a mid-to-large planted or algae-rich aquarium with open swimming space and driftwood or rock surfaces to graze would suit the species, but a keeper should size the tank generously rather than assume it stays small, since the true maximum length is not well documented and a related species reaches over 12 in.
As with its relatives in Anostomidae — several Leporinus and Anostomus species are well known as nippy, territorial fish that can damage the fins of tankmates as they mature — a prospective keeper should be cautious about mixing this species with slow-moving or long-finned tankmates until its temperament is better documented. Because it is herbivore-leaning, it may also graze on soft aquarium plants. This is not a piranha-family predator and should not be marketed or expected to behave like one; it is a grazing characin whose day-to-day biology in captivity remains largely unrecorded.
Conservation
The IUCN Red List lists Rhytiodus elongatus as Data Deficient, reflecting the genuine scarcity of population, range and threat information available for the species rather than any specific evidence of decline or security. No detailed IUCN assessment page with population trends or threat analysis was located for this species.
Given the uncertainty over its true distribution — with sources pointing to both the Purus basin in the Amazon and, under its older name, the Paraná/La Plata system — any conservation status attached to this species should be treated as provisional. Broader pressures on South American river systems, including damming, deforestation-linked sedimentation and water-quality change, are relevant long-term watch items for river-dependent characins generally, but no species-specific conservation data exist to confirm how this particular species is faring.
